    I could not be more impressed with my experience at AquaVenture Reef Club this past week. I put in ALOT of research in choosing a dive resort in Anilao and I’m glad I did - because that diligence paid off. Aquaventure has been around for many many years, and has always had a strong reputation as a leading dive resort in Anilao, but has recently benefited from new ownership who has invested extensively in improving everything from the accommodations to the diving facilities. The resort is fully equipped with new (within two years) Aqualung rental gear (a few Apex regulators available as well) and even has a well designed camera assembly, cleaning, and storage room. You can tell this is a resort that was built to support divers, because there are little details that only an experienced dive operator would know - custom gear drying racks, showers, gear rinse station, briefing area, and plenty of deck space to organize equipment. Being right on the water, you literally walk down the steps at the front of the property, hop on the Bangka boat, and you’re off to any number of exceptional dive sites in a few minutes. Beyond the extraordinary diving - I was humbled by the hospitality of the staff. Meals were excellent - breakfast, lunch, and dinner - they even set a place for me each time I sat down to eat. Everyone I interacted with was genuinely welcoming and accommodating - they even set up one of my favorite bottles of rum to enjoy the sunset on my first night there! Aside from the property being immaculately well maintained - the place has a true South Pacific vibe. The rooms are basic, but very comfortable, and the entire property is ideal for large groups of divers. I had my own private Divemaster (cheers Robert!) who was as good as it gets - the experience of Sombrero reef, and finding the outrageously large frog fish directly out front of the resort will remain indelible in my memory. There are many dive resorts in Anilao, but to me, AquaVenture provides the “local” or “family” experience I seek when diving in extraordinary places. I’m excited to come back in a few months now that I have the lay of the land. This was a perfect introduction to Anilao - and I wouldn’t want to experience it any other way.
